Dalai Lama Receives Gold Mercury Award for Peace 2025

Tibetan spiritual leader His Holiness Dalai Lama has been honored with Gold Mercury Award for Peace and Sustainability 2025 at a special ceremony held at his residence in Dharamshala, Himachal Pradesh.

Key Highlights

The Gold Mercury Award was presented by Gold Mercury International, a globally recognized think tank and international non-governmental organization (INGO) dedicated to promoting peace, governance, and sustainable development.

Nicolas De Santis, President and Secretary-General of Gold Mercury International, personally presented the award to the Dalai Lama.

The Dalai Lama has long been a defender of Tibetan rights through non-violent means and a global advocate for sustainability.

He has been raising awareness about environmental protection and climate change long before they became major global concerns.

About Gold Mercury International Award

Established in Italy, the Gold Mercury Award is now a globally recognized honor awarded to individuals and organizations for outstanding contributions in: Good governance; World peace; International commerce; Humanitarian efforts; Economic development; International relations; Sustainability; Culture.

Over the years, the award ceremonies have been held in major cities like Brussels, Moscow, Madrid, and Washington.

The award celebrates visionary leaders who shape the future with courage and integrity.

Gold Mercury International, now headquartered in London, continues its mission under the leadership of Nicolas De Santis, son of the organization’s founder, Eduardo De Santis.

Distinguished Past Recipients

The Dalai Lama joins a prestigious list of past awardees who have made extraordinary contributions to global peace and sustainability, including:

  • Ronald Reagan & Gerald Ford (Former U.S. Presidents) – For their roles in nuclear disarmament.
  • Anwar Sadat (Former Egyptian President) – For advancing peace in the Middle East.
  • Humanitarian Organizations – UNICEF and the Red Cross for their work in global welfare and crisis response.
